CHANGELOG — FuelScope v2.3. Renamed REPORT_KEY to FLEET_REPORT_TOKEN for the fuel-usage report exporter; old name is dead as of this release. Update all depot env files before Thursday's cron fires or exports will 401. Alias shim removed, no fallback. Migration: delete the old line, then set the new token, which goes on the line directly below.

sealed setting: LEDGER_TOKEN20=6148d35bbb480b0ab79e

- [ ] Key ceremony, item 12 — SeatScape renderer signing key. For the security reviewer: confirm the signing key used by the Ambleton Playhouse seat-map renderer is regenerated under dual control. Both custodians initial the ceremony log, the old key is shredded on the offline workstation, and the new public half is published to the plugin registry. The encrypted ceremony bundle cannot be opened without the recovery passphrase; verify it matches the value shown below before signing off.

recovery phrase for bajeg-hahop: holix-quenok-praox-eliius-giliel-holath-istix-tamvan-fenir-aldeth

Finance Review Summary — Retail Pilot

This summary covers the twelve-week pilot with the Bramleigh Stores chain across six locations. Revenue per site averaged slightly above forecast, while fulfilment costs ran 3% over budget due to cold-chain handling at the Westmoor branch. Margins remain acceptable, and Bramleigh has signalled interest in a wider rollout. Branch managers should review the appended cost tables carefully. One strategic detail accompanies this summary and must be treated as strictly confidential.

internal memo for kahif-hawip: Headcount on the Quenix team goes from 3 to 140 by the end of January. Gross margin on Quenix came in at 5 percent against a plan of 5 percent.